Umpqua River Lighthouse. Lighthouse Height: 61 feet (19 meters) Year Built: 1857 (first), 1894 (current) Operating Years: Active. WebCongress appropriated $15,000 on July 2, 1864 for the light, and the first Cape Arago Lighthouse was illuminated on November 1, 1866 by Leonard C. Hall, its first head keeper. The upper portion of the octagonal, skeletal tower was enclosed with sheet iron to form a watchroom, and above this was a lantern room housing a fourth-order Fresnel lens ... how many pups do shih tzus have

The light atop the 56-foot tower was first … WebHeceta Lighthouse B&B. Built in 1893, the assistant lightkeeper's house is one of the last remaining on the Pacific Coast. Visitors can book a room with ocean views and imagine the life of a lightkeeper. The inn is operated by a concessionaire of the U.S. Forest Service.
